The Red Bull helicopter is a BO-105 CBS, which can perform loops, barrel rolls, flips, and things most helicopters could not do.

Have to shoot at a relatively slow shutter speed to get that pleasing rotor blur. Percentage of keepers are really low when I do that!

The Zivko Edge 540 flies in the Red Bull air races, but does some aerobatics here.

This is of course, the Red Bull Mig-17. You can see a bit of the afterburner flame here.

Sometimes described as a bic lighter, the Mig-17 afterburner is one way to distinguish it from the earlier Mig-15. The Mig-17 races the Air Force jet car later on. You can see those pictures under the Jet car page.
